Are cyclic products, such as $\prod_{cyc} a(b+c) = abc(a+b)(b+c)(c+a)$, a widely accepted notation?

I know that a cyclic sum of three variables can be shortened like this: $$ab+bc+ca=\sum_{cyc} ab$$ Is it commonplace to do the same with products? That is, is the following an unambiguous notation? $$abc(a+b)(b+c)(c+a)=\prod_{cyc} a(b+c)$$
